SET

Self Effectiveness Techniques (SET) is a new unique educational program specifically designed for online delivery. The program is based on a heavily researched model of change and offers the participants skills to increase their personal effectiveness, increase self-esteem, and gain an understanding of their own personal goals that make life worth living. Individuals participate in a virtual classroom setting completing assignments and selected readings. The program is designed for increased support and awareness while working towards the goal of recovery. The virtual classroom offers peer support as the participants learn to look outside their personal problems to understand their values and how their daily behaviors can help them to move in the direction of their own unique goals. They will learn to clarify their values and understand how issues of gender, culture, and media have influenced their beliefs. They will gain tools to manage their stress and anxiety while feeling in control of their moods. Additional techniques in boundary setting and assertiveness training will give them a sense of mastery and self-efficacy. SET considers the whole person as it helps participants to take a look at themselves in the physical, spiritual, interpersonal, and emotional realms.

In addition to the classroom and assignments, SET offers self-paced, self-study handouts that deal with Bulimia and Anorexia. These are designed for self-help but can be processed with professional facilitators through weekly on-line chats. These chats will be conducted on the ed-support.com website.
